@ Alberts, did you read my comment #6? An initial reboot is required after upgrading 'indicator-session'. I got no "restart required" notification but that may be because I was using the terminal, eg;
Step #1: Enable proposed
Step #2: run "apt-get update"
Step #3: run "apt-get install indicator-session"
Step #4: Disable proposed and run "apt-get update" again to prevent unwanted updates from proposed.
Step #5 : Resume testing and you'll discover that an initial reboot is required for the change to take effect. After that initial reboot all restart, shutdown, logout, and cancel buttons work as they should.
The only reason I didn't give this a verification-done nod is because I was unsure if "Restart required (restart_now_or_later)" needs to be added to this update.
